The distance between Syracuse and Jersey City is 194 miles, or 243.8 miles by road. If you prefer to travel by train, it takes approximately 6 hours and 16 minutes. Alternatively, you can fly from Syracuse to Newark and then take a train, which takes about 3 hours and 29 minutes. If you prefer to drive, it takes around 4 hours and 19 minutes by car, or 4 hours and 43 minutes by bus.
The most cost-effective and time-efficient transportation option for traveling from Syracuse to Jersey City is to fly and take a train. It takes approximately 3 hours and 29 minutes, and the cost ranges from $65 to $260. Another option is to take a bus, which is the cheapest option, costing $8 to $65 and taking around 5 hours and 6 minutes. These options provide a good balance between affordability and travel time.

To get from Syracuse to Jersey City without using public transportation, you can drive. The driving distance is approximately 244 miles and it takes around 4 hours and 19 minutes. The price for a one-way trip by car varies between $40 and $65, depending on factors like gas and toll fees.
To travel from Syracuse to Jersey City without a car, the best option is to take a bus. The journey takes approximately 4 hours and 43 minutes and can cost between $27 and $110, depending on the bus company and travel date. Taking a bus allows you to relax and enjoy the scenery along the way without the hassle of driving yourself.
There is no direct train or bus link between Syracuse and Jersey City. However, there are options available with transfers. The train journey from Syracuse to Jersey City takes approximately 6h 16m with a transfer at 33rd Street. The bus journey takes approximately 5h 2m with a transfer at Newark Bus Stop.
